Chapter 100. This Was Only the Start
Layla’s POV
The room’s tension had not disappeared after my clash with Grace. Whispers still floated through the crowd as people tried to act like they weren’t staring, but their eyes kept sliding toward me and Orion.
Grace stood a few feet away from me, outraged, her smile overtightened and insincere. I could feel her anger all the way across the room.
I knew this was not over. Grace never let anything go without a fight, and tonight, I was ready for her.
There were designers, critics, and even reporters, the people whose perceptions shaped the industry. Everything was being documented, It was exactly what I wanted.
Eventually, Grace found her way back to my side like nothing had occurred before. She sweetly greeted Orion and her eyes flicked to me with jagged edges, but I wouldn’t flinch. I was not here to play her games.
“Such a lovely event tonight, huh?” she said, her voice dripping with falseness.
